A randomised controlled trial comparing the clinical and cost-effectiveness of pelvic floor muscle exercise versus TVT(O) procedure for female moderate to severe stress urinary incontinence

Inclusion Criteria

1. All women aged 35-80 years who present with symptoms of moderate to severe, predominant stress urinary incontinence.

Exclusion Criteria

1. A post voiding bladder volume of more than 100 ml.

2. History of anti-incontinence surgery.

Primary Outcome Measures
NameTimeMethod
Complete cure on objective and subjective parameters
Secondary Outcome Measures
NameTimeMethod
1. The incremental cost-effectiveness of TVT as compared to PFMT, accounting for direct and indirect costs parameters.<br /><br>2.Subjective improvement in general and disease-specific quality of life.<br /><br>3.Complications and de novo urogenital symptoms.<br /><br>4.Development of a prediction model for successful treatment, with the therapy given (PFMT or TVT) as independent variable in the model.
